OpenClaw(龙虾)在Debian 11如何激活案例拆解
2026-03-19 4引言
OpenClaw(龙虾) 是一个开源的、面向 Linux 系统的硬件抽象层(HAL)与设备控制工具集,常用于嵌入式设备、工业网关及边缘计算场景中对 USB/PCIe 设备(如摄像头、传感器、加密狗等)进行统一驱动管理与状态监控。其名称“龙虾”为项目代号,非商业产品,不涉及平台入驻、支付、物流或SaaS服务。

Debian 11(代号 bullseye)是长期支持型 Linux 发行版,内核版本默认为 5.10,对 OpenClaw 所依赖的 udev 规则、libusb、systemd 服务机制具备良好兼容性。
要点速读(TL;DR)
- OpenClaw 不是商业软件、SaaS 工具或平台服务,而是开源项目,无官方运营主体、无订阅费用、无入驻流程;
- 在 Debian 11 上“激活”实为编译安装 + udev 规则配置 + systemd 服务启用,属系统级运维操作;
- 跨境卖家仅在使用特定硬件(如定制扫码枪、多模SIM卡网关、本地化数据采集终端)时可能接触该工具;
- 无资质审核、无合规认证要求,但需自行承担编译风险与设备兼容性验证责任。
它能解决哪些问题
- 场景痛点:多品牌USB外设(如不同厂商的条码扫描器)在Debian服务器上识别不稳定、权限不足、拔插后无法热重载 → 对应价值:OpenClaw 提供统一设备描述文件(.claw)与运行时绑定机制,实现即插即用级设备状态同步;
- 场景痛点:边缘节点需将本地设备数据(如温湿度传感器、RFID读卡器)通过MQTT上报至跨境ERP或WMS → 对应价值:OpenClaw 支持 JSON-RPC 接口与轻量HTTP API,可被Python/Node.js脚本直接调用,降低集成开发成本;
- 场景痛点:海外仓本地服务器因udev规则缺失导致设备节点(/dev/ttyACM0等)权限混乱,运维人员需反复chmod → 对应价值:OpenClaw 自带 udev rule 生成器,一键部署设备组权限策略。
怎么用/怎么开通/怎么选择
OpenClaw 无“开通”概念,需手动部署。以下为 Debian 11 下典型部署步骤(基于官方 GitHub 仓库 openclaw/openclaw v0.8.3+):
- 确认系统环境:执行
uname -r验证内核 ≥5.10;运行lsb_release -sc确保输出为bullseye; - 安装构建依赖:执行
sudo apt update && sudo apt install -y build-essential cmake libusb-1.0-0-dev libudev-dev pkg-config; - 克隆并编译源码:运行
git clone https://github.com/openclaw/openclaw.git && cd openclaw && mkdir build && cd build && cmake .. && make -j$(nproc); - 安装二进制与规则:执行
sudo make install(自动复制/usr/local/bin/openclawd及/lib/udev/rules.d/99-openclaw.rules); - 加载udev规则并重启守护进程:运行
sudo udevadm control --reload-rules && sudo udevadm trigger,再执行sudo systemctl enable --now openclawd; - 验证激活状态:执行
sudo journalctl -u openclawd -n 20 --no-pager查看日志;调用curl http://localhost:8080/v1/devices检查API响应。
注:若使用预编译包(如 .deb),需从项目 Release 页面下载适配 debian-bullseye-amd64 或 arm64 的包,执行 sudo apt install ./openclaw_*.deb 后仍需完成步骤4–6。
费用/成本通常受哪些因素影响
- 是否需定制设备描述文件(.claw)——影响开发人力投入;
- 目标硬件是否已列入 OpenClaw 官方支持列表(SUPPORTED_DEVICES.md)——未支持设备需逆向USB协议;
- 部署环境是否为最小化安装(无systemd或无dbus)——可能需手动编写init脚本;
- 是否需与现有监控体系(如Zabbix/Prometheus)对接——涉及Exporter二次开发;
- 团队Linux运维能力水平——直接影响排错效率与稳定性保障成本。
为了拿到准确部署成本评估,你通常需要准备:硬件型号清单、Debian 11 部署环境拓扑图、预期API调用量级、现有监控栈类型。
常见坑与避坑清单
- udev规则未生效:检查
/lib/udev/rules.d/99-openclaw.rules是否存在且语法正确(尤其 SUBSYSTEMS=="usb" 与 ATTRS{idVendor} 匹配); - openclawd 启动失败报“Failed to connect to D-Bus”:确认系统启用了 dbus-user-session(Debian 11 默认启用),或改用
--dbus-system参数启动; - API返回空设备列表:执行
lsusb确认设备已识别,再运行sudo openclawd --debug查看设备匹配日志; - 跨平台部署时架构不匹配:ARM64设备不可直接运行amd64编译产物,须在目标平台或交叉编译环境中构建。
FAQ
OpenClaw(龙虾)靠谱吗/正规吗/是否合规?
OpenClaw 是 MIT 协议开源项目,代码托管于 GitHub 公共仓库,无商业实体背书。其合规性取决于使用者自身场景:用于内部设备管理不涉法规风险;若集成至面向消费者的产品中,需自行完成 GPL/LGPL 依赖项合规审计(如 libusb)。不适用于需ISO 27001或GDPR认证的对外服务场景。
O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?
仅适用于具备Linux系统运维能力的跨境技术型卖家,典型场景包括:自营海外仓IoT设备管理、独立站POS硬件集成、FBA发货端扫码校验终端、东南亚本地化数据采集网关部署。不适用于纯铺货型、无技术团队的中小卖家。
O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?
无需开通、注册或购买。接入即部署:仅需一台运行 Debian 11 的物理机或虚拟机、root 权限、网络连通性(用于 git clone 和 apt)。无资料提交要求,不收集任何用户信息。
结尾
OpenClaw 是开发者工具,非服务平台——激活即部署,合规靠自管,适用有Linux运维能力的技术型跨境卖家。

